Namba Yasaka Shrine

難波八坂神社

👀 SEE

Also known as Namba Yasaka Jinja

The one with the enormous 12-meter lion head that looks like it's about to eat the shrine grounds — the mouth is said to swallow evil spirits and spit back good luck. Entry is free and it opens at 6am, which is exactly when you want to be there: by mid-morning the photo spot has a line. It closes early in the afternoon, so don't slot this into your evening.
